Honda’s 300,000,000th Motorcycle
Sixty-five years after Honda built the ‘Dream’, officially know as Model-D, the company can proudly claim they have created their 300,000,000th motorcycle. Honda first began mass production of motorcycles in 1949, using war surplus two stroke motors intended for military radios. Now, in 2014, Honda have 32 plants in 22 countries and are the world’s biggest producer…

Honda Unveils Two New Prototypes
Two new prototypes, the RCV213V-S and a mud splattered True Adventure, were unveiled by Honda in November. The EICMA 2014 show in Milan saw the world’s first glimpse of both bikes which were presented by two time MotoGP champion Marc Marquez.
